otda home programs & Services SNAP. Overview. The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P) issues electronic benefits that can be used like cash to purchase food. SNAP helps low-income working people, senior citizens, the disabled and others feed their families.

To get SNAP benefits, you must apply in the State in which you currently live and you must meet certain requirements, including resource and income limits, which are described on this page. SNAP income and resource limits are updated annually. The information on this page is for Oct. 1, 2018.

When it comes to getting a VA home loan, one of the key financial metrics for lenders is debt-to-income (DTI) ratio. The debt-to-income ratio is an underwriting guideline that looks at the relationship between your gross monthly income and your major monthly debts, giving lenders insight into your purchasing power and your ability to repay debt.

United States Department Of Agriculture Rural Development Agriculture in the United States – Wikipedia – Agriculture is a major industry in the United States, which is a net exporter of food. As of the 2007 census of agriculture, there were 2.2 million farms, covering an area of 922 million acres (3,730,000 km 2), an average of 418 acres (169 hectares) per farm.
